Winestand Waltz

Wine bar · Shibuya

3

@cntraveler

"There’s only room for about eight guests at Waltz, a standing-room-only wine bar in a GPS-confounding location about 10 minutes away from Ebisu station. You’ll know you’re in the right place once you slide open the glass door and see the Jaques Tati posters and bottles of natural wines, largely from France and Italy, chilling quietly in a corner. The bearded and bespectacled owner Yasuhiro Ooyama always has something interesting on his rotating list. He favors the Jura and Japanese wine but also has several bottles made by Japanese producers based in France." - Melinda Joe
